Symptoms

  • •Brake pedal feels spongy or soft
  • •Vehicle pulls to one side during braking
  • •Unusual noises from the brake area (squeaking or grinding)
  • •Brake warning light illuminated on the dashboard
  • •Excessive heat from the wheel area
  • •Uneven wear on brake pads

Solution
1. Preparation
  • Tools Required: Jack and jack stands, lug wrench, brake cleaner, socket set, torque wrench.
  • Safety Warnings: Ensure the vehicle is on a level surface, use jack stands for safety, and wear gloves and safety glasses.
2. Remove Wheel
  1. Loosen lug nuts slightly while the vehicle is on the ground.
  2. Use the jack to lift the vehicle and secure it with jack stands.
  3. Remove the lug nuts completely and take off the wheel.
3. Remove Caliper
  1. Use a socket set to remove the bolts securing the caliper to the bracket.
  2. Carefully slide the caliper off the rotor. Do not let it hang by the brake line; support it with a bungee cord or similar device.
4. Inspect and Clean
  1. Check the caliper for leaks and damage.
  2. Clean the caliper using brake cleaner and a brush to remove dust and debris.
  3. Inspect the caliper piston for sticking or corrosion.
5. Replace Parts as Necessary
  1. If the caliper is damaged or leaking, replace it with a new unit.
  2. If brake pads are worn unevenly, replace them along with the rotor if necessary.
  3. Reinstall the caliper onto the bracket and secure it with bolts to the specified torque (usually around 25-30 ft-lbs).
6. Reassemble
  1. Reinstall the wheel and hand-tighten the lug nuts.
  2. Lower the vehicle from the jack stands and torque the lug nuts to the manufacturer’s specifications (typically 80-100 ft-lbs).
  3. Repeat the process for the other side if necessary.
